Meaning of Serenity |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B2
səˈɹɛnɪti

Definitions

  1. A female given name from English in general use since the 1990s.
  2. The state of being serene; calmness; peacefulness.
  3. A lack of agitation or disturbance.
  4. A title given to a reigning prince or similar dignitary.
